William J. Aldridge Jr
(September 7, 1948 - November 13, 2011)

Tuftonboro-William Joseph Aldridge, Jr, 63 of Union Wharf Rd., Tuftonboro, died unexpectedly November 13, at his home.

Bill was born in Philadelphia, PA September 7, 1948 son of the late William Joseph and Jane (O’Riley) Aldridge Sr. He has lived in Tuftonboro for the past 13 years moving there from Pennsylvania.

He served his country with the United States Army during the Vietnam War.

Bill was an avid motorcyclist, enjoyed fishing and was active in Veterans Affairs.

Survivors include his wife Lisa (Renzoni) Aldridge of Tuftonboro, his mother in-law Deborah Renzoni of Tuftonboro and his 4 dogs Kuba, Eben, Seth and Hunter.

Services will be private.

Donations may be made in his memory to the Tuftonboro Fire and Rescue, P.O. Box 437, Melvin Village, NH 03850
